a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orwg <wg@FreeBSD.org>2013-09-23 22:09:58 +0800
committerwg <wg@FreeBSD.org>2013-09-23 22:09:58 +0800
commit1e9f632e0b8f3786b312d6754bf32f818e044f58 (patch)
tree8caf07969b077ff82f439414246a08276d36abc3
parenta019257555765d5e4d968fab2514bbea52ed793e (diff)
downloadfreebsd-ports-gnome-1e9f632e0b8f3786b312d6754bf32f818e044f58.tar.gz
freebsd-ports-gnome-1e9f632e0b8f3786b312d6754bf32f818e044f58.tar.zst
freebsd-ports-gnome-1e9f632e0b8f3786b312d6754bf32f818e044f58.zip
net/minidlna: allow staging
- Allow stating - Convert lib depends to new format
-rw-r--r--net/minidlna/Makefile26
-rw-r--r--net/minidlna/pkg-plist2
2 files changed, 13 insertions, 15 deletions
diff --git a/net/minidlna/Makefile b/net/minidlna/Makefile
index 9fe5f0f13fb3..3b80484029b3 100644
--- a/net/minidlna/Makefile
+++ b/net/minidlna/Makefile
@@ -11,14 +11,14 @@ MASTER_SITES= SF
MAINTAINER= wg@FreeBSD.org
COMMENT= Media-server compatible with "Digital Life Network Alliance"
-LIB_DEPENDS= sqlite3:${PORTSDIR}/databases/sqlite3 \
- jpeg:${PORTSDIR}/graphics/jpeg \
- exif:${PORTSDIR}/graphics/libexif \
- id3tag:${PORTSDIR}/audio/libid3tag \
- ogg:${PORTSDIR}/audio/libogg \
- vorbis:${PORTSDIR}/audio/libvorbis \
- FLAC:${PORTSDIR}/audio/flac \
- avformat:${PORTSDIR}/multimedia/ffmpeg
+LIB_DEPENDS= libsqlite3.so:${PORTSDIR}/databases/sqlite3 \
+ libjpeg.so:${PORTSDIR}/graphics/jpeg \
+ libexif.so:${PORTSDIR}/graphics/libexif \
+ libid3tag.so:${PORTSDIR}/audio/libid3tag \
+ libogg.so:${PORTSDIR}/audio/libogg \
+ libvorbis.so:${PORTSDIR}/audio/libvorbis \
+ libFLAC.so:${PORTSDIR}/audio/flac \
+ libavformat.so:${PORTSDIR}/multimedia/ffmpeg
GNU_CONFIGURE= yes
CONFIGURE_ARGS+=--with-db-path=/var/db/minidlna \
@@ -32,10 +32,6 @@ SUB_LIST+= USER=${USERS}
USERS= dlna
GROUPS= dlna
-MAN5= minidlna.conf.5
-MAN8= minidlnad.8
-
-NO_STAGE= yes
.include <bsd.port.options.mk>
.if ${PORT_OPTIONS:MNLS}
@@ -47,9 +43,9 @@ PLIST_SUB+= NLS="@comment "
.endif
post-install:
- ${INSTALL_MAN} ${MAN5:S,^,${WRKSRC}/,} ${MANPREFIX}/man/man5/
- ${INSTALL_MAN} ${MAN8:S,^,${WRKSRC}/,} ${MANPREFIX}/man/man8/
- ${INSTALL_DATA} ${WRKSRC}/minidlna.conf ${PREFIX}/etc/minidlna.conf.sample
+ ${INSTALL_MAN} ${WRKSRC}/*.5 ${STAGEDIR}${MANPREFIX}/man/man5/
+ ${INSTALL_MAN} ${WRKSRC}/*.8 ${STAGEDIR}${MANPREFIX}/man/man8/
+ ${INSTALL_DATA} ${WRKSRC}/minidlna.conf ${STAGEDIR}${PREFIX}/etc/minidlna.conf.sample
@${FMT} ${PKGMESSAGE}
.include <bsd.port.mk>
diff --git a/net/minidlna/pkg-plist b/net/minidlna/pkg-plist
index 9a417ec94a42..db6952077f92 100644
--- a/net/minidlna/pkg-plist
+++ b/net/minidlna/pkg-plist
@@ -2,6 +2,8 @@ sbin/minidlnad
@unexec if cmp -s %D/etc/minidlna.conf %D/etc/minidlna.conf.sample; then rm -f %D/etc/minidlna.conf; fi
etc/minidlna.conf.sample
@exec [ -f %D/etc/minidlna.conf ] || cp -p %D/etc/minidlna.conf.sample %D/etc/minidlna.conf
+man/man5/minidlna.conf.5
+man/man8/minidlnad.8
%%NLS%%share/locale/da/LC_MESSAGES/minidlna.mo
%%NLS%%share/locale/de/LC_MESSAGES/minidlna.mo
%%NLS%%share/locale/es/LC_MESSAGES/minidlna.mo